The first revenue Amtrak train of the year to make the left turn at Spuyten Duyvil/CP12 was Train 250 with P32AC-DM 704 in the lead (Phase III, Empire) on Saturday, May 26, 2018, pictured here passing Marble Hill. With significant work planned for the route normally used to access NY Penn Station, all Empire Service trains will be using MTA Metro-North Railroad Grand Central Terminal this summer. And as it turns out, some trains will feature MARC cab cars running in front of P32s.
